大家好,今天小编来为大家解答以下的问题,关于mysql姓名字段类型如何选择合适的数据类型,mysql中名字用什么数据类型这个很多人还不知道,现在让我们一起来看看吧!
文章目录:
- 1、学生id用什么数据类型
- 2、MySQL数据类型
- 3、MySQL字段类型最全解析
- 4、MySQL中ID类型详解使用场景特点及操作方法mysql中id类型
- 5、MYSQL中如何选择合适的数据类型
- 6、mysql怎么修改字段数据类型
学生id用什么数据类型
1、String。ID是identification的缩写,一般是一串数字或者是一串英文或者一串,但都是字符串,所以用String类型。选择id的数据类型,不仅仅需要考虑数据存储类型,还需要了解MySQL对该种类型如何计算和比较。
2、这个唯一标识符可以是数字、字符串或其他数据类型,但通常会使用整数类型作为主键(primarykey)来进行存储和管理。每个学生在该表中都应该有一个不同的id值,以便于区分和识别。在实际应用中,id字段通常与其他字段组合使用来表示学生的各种属性信息,例如姓名、年龄、性别等等。
3、double型,序号设置首位代码就可以了。
4、数据库创建学生信息表的方法是:新建表:单击数据库“studentDb”前图标,然后右键“表”文件包,单击“新建表”选项,“新建表”窗口。设定表标识字段id:填写第一个列名“id”,设定数据类型为“int”,同时在“列属性”位置中“标识规范”中设定“是标识”的值为“是”。
5、用char。id类型的都用char或varchar,这样方便程序的使用,不会产生一些低级bug。
MySQL数据类型
数值类型 整数类型:如TINYINT、ALLINT、MEDIUMINT、INT或INTEGER、BIGINT等。这些类型用于存储整数,根据存储大小要求可以选择不同的整数类型。小数和浮点类型:如FLOAT、DOUBLE、DECIMAL等。这些类型用于存储小数,其中DECIMAL类型在存储精确的小数值时特别有用。 字符串类型 字符类型:如CHAR。
MySQL的类型主要包括以下几种:数据类型 数值类型 字符串类型 时间类型 空间类型(GIS)等。详细解释:数值类型:MySQL支持多种数值类型,包括整数类型和浮点数类型。整数类型如TINYINT、ALLINT、MEDIUMINT、INT和BIGINT等,用于存储不同范围的整数。
Mysql支持的多种数据类型主要有:数值数据类型、日期/时间类型、字符串类型。Mysql支持所有标准SQL中的数值类型,其中包括整数型的tinyint和bigint,小数型的decimal。MySQL提供了8个基本的字符串类型,可以存储的范围从简单的字符或二进制字符串数据。
数值类型 MySQL支持多种数值类型,包括整型(INT)、浮点型(FLOAT)、双精度浮点型(DOUBLE)和定点数型(DECIMAL)等。其中,整型包括有符号整型(SIGNED)和无符号整型(UNSIGNED)两种。
MySQL中的数据类型: 数值类型 整数类型:包括TINYINT、ALLINT、MEDIUMINT、INT和BIGINT。这些类型用于存储整数,根据其名称的不同,存储的数值大小和范围也有所不同。小数和浮点数类型:包括FLOAT、DOUBLE和DECIMAL。这些类型用于存储小数,其中DECIMAL类型允许用户指定小数点前后的位数。
MySQL数据类型主要包括以下几种:数值类型:如整数类型(TINYINT、ALLINT、MEDIUMINT、INT或INTEGER)、定点数类型(DECIMAL或NUMERIC)、浮点数类型(FLOAT和DOUBLE)、位值类型(BIT)。这些数值类型用于存储各种大小和范围的数值。例如,INT用于存储常规的整数,而DECIMAL则用于存储精确的小数。
MySQL字段类型最全解析
1、数值类型:MySQL的数值类型包括整型(如tinyint, int, bigint)和浮点型(float, double)。整型中,如tinyint可用于存储状态值,bigint(特别是unsigned版本)适用于主键且数值可能超过42亿。浮点型如float(6,3)存储的是近似值,且占用空间较大。定点型DECIMAL用于有精度要求的小数。
2、INT INT类型是MySQL中最常用的ID类型,它占用4个字节,能够表示-2147483648到2147483647范围内的整型数据。
3、MySQL数据库的实体类型包括数字类型、日期和时间类型、字符串类型、二进制数据类型、ON类型等。
4、对于limit值不稳定的排序,MySQL会根据具体情况选择全字段或rowid排序。在order by create_time limit m语句中,如果m较小,MySQL会利用索引排序,减少回表查询。最后,group by语句后的排序方式默认为分组字段的升序,但可通过ORDER BY子句自定义。理解这些排序策略,能帮助你更高效地管理和查询数据。
5、例如,当在一个长度为10的字段中插入字符串“hello”时,MySQL会将其余部分填充为空格,即“hello ”(共10个空格),这个字段仍然会使用全部10个字节的存储空间。
MySQL中ID类型详解使用场景特点及操作方法mysql中id类型
1、如果我们需要存储的ID超过INT类型的最大值,我们可以选择BIGINT类型。BIGINT类型ID的最大值为9223372036854775807,大于INT类型ID的最大值。但是,需要注意的是,BIGINT类型ID的存储空间较大,比INT类型ID大8个字节。
2、`urname` varchar(50) NOT NULL,`pass` varchar(50) NOT NULL,PRIMARY KEY (`id`) ENGINE=InnoDB DEFAULT CHARSET=utf8;在选择ID类型时,应该根据实际应用场景来决定哪一种类型是最恰当的。而最好的做法是,使用MYSQL提供的自增ID作为主键,这可以保证唯一性和性能。
3、在定义ID字段时,可以使用无符号整型(UNSIGNED),可以将ID的范围从2^31-1扩大到2^32-1,即可支持更多的数据存储。
4、ID是MySQL数据库中的一个重要概念,它用于标识表中的每个记录。通过了解ID的含义和作用,我们可以更好地管理数据、提高查询效率、实现自动增长等操作。在实际应用中,我们可以根据具体的业务需求选择不同的ID算法和存储方式,以满足不同场景的需求。
5、MySQL _id的使用是非常方便的,可以通过简单的SQL语句来实现对数据表中记录的操作。比如,如果要查询一条记录,可以通过以下SQL语句来实现:SELECT * FROM tablename WHERE id=idvalue;其中,tablename是要查询的数据表名,id是数据表中的_id字段,idvalue是记录的_id值。
MYSQL中如何选择合适的数据类型
选择合适的数据类型时,首先应满足存储业务数据的需求,其次考虑性能和使用方便。一般来说,先确定基本的数据类型,然后在满足数据存储和扩展的前提下,尽量使用更小的数据类型以节省存储空间和提高性能。
所以说如果整数存储范围有固定上限,并且未来也没有必要扩容的话,建议选择最小的类型,当然了对其他类型也适用。
数据库中的字段根据存储的数据性质,需要选用相应数据类型以满足需求和优化性能。MySQL数据类型主要包含数值型、字符串型和日期时间型。数值型数据类型支持整数和小数,其中小数类型包括单精度FLOAT、双精度DOUBLE和定点数DECIMAL。字符串型用于存储文本信息,其下还可以存储和声音等二进制数据。
对于字符类型的数据,MySQL中有CHAR、VARCHAR和TEXT等多种数据类型可供选择。如果字段长度固定,则应使用CHAR类型,否则使用VARCHAR类型。 索引的使用 MySQL中使用索引可以提高数据表的查询速度。在创建数据表时,可以为字段增加索引。对于经常被查询的字段,建议增加索引以提高查询速度。
使用合适的数据类型 MySQL 支持多种数值类型,包括整型、浮点型、定点型等,你应该根据具体场景来选择合适的数据类型。例如,当需要存储货币金额等需要精确计算的数据时,应该使用定点型数据类型 DECIMAL。DECIMAL(M, D) 存储精度可控,M 表示最大精度(即最大位数),D 表示最大小数位数。
MySQL数据库操作中,掌握数据类型至关重要,它规定了数据的存储方式和适用范围。正确选择数据类型对提升性能和保证数据完整性至关重要,反之可能导致存储问题和操作误差。MySQL支持多种类型,如整数(BIGINT、INT等)、浮点数(FLOAT、DOUBLE等)、字符串(VARCHAR、CHAR、TEXT)、日期时间等。
mysql怎么修改字段数据类型
1、打开MySQL客户端或连接到MySQL数据库。确定你要修改数据类型的表名和字段名。
2、MySQL数据库中修改字段类型的方法是通过ALTER TABLE语句实现的。以下是具体步骤和解释:步骤解释: 确定要修改的表和字段: 在修改操作之前,首先需要明确要修改的数据库表以及表中的字段。 使用ALTER TABLE语句: 接下来需要使用ALTER TABLE语句来修改表中的字段类型。
3、上述SQL语句将TableName表中的Name字段的数据类型改为INT,以此类推。
4、修改表名使用ALTER TABLE语句,例如:原表名:test_ur_2 改名:ALTER TABLE test_ur_2 RENAME TO test_ur_two;检查表结构确认更改。
关于本次mysql姓名字段类型如何选择合适的数据类型和mysql中名字用什么数据类型的问题分享到这里就结束了,如果解决了您的问题,我们非常高兴。